Ratings 90+ Only

Every team should have only 90+ rated cards. That’s a common request you see under old social media posts about TOTS teams. What’s the use of an 87-rated striker with no pace in the Late Game? Plus, this is about celebrating the entire season's performance, not just a weekly team upgrade.

Sticking strictly to 90+ ratings might not be feasible for EA, to allow enough flexibility. However, the overall ratings could be a bit higher, especially now when interest in the mode is peaking.

Extra Playstyle+

Playstyle+ grants players certain abilities, some of which are quite useful. Over time, it has become clear which Playstyles are more beneficial. Often, the first thing players look at is the Playstyle+ rather than the rating.

For TOTY, EA first gave players a second Playstyle+, which then became standard for many special cards. For TOTS, we think it would be the perfect opportunity to add a third Playstyle+.

This would not only mean lower prices for players with only two Playstyles+, but also ensure some seriously powerful new cards.
